I started taking pictures in high school (Clayton for those of you from St. Louis). I was a photographer for the yearbook and newspaper. I initially went to college at Mizzou for photojournalism… but some how ended up with a degree in Film Production from SIUC. For ten years I worked in the motion picture industry and became a successful assistant director. However, I’ve come to realize that a career in the movie business isn’t going to provide me with the personal life that I really want. It’s was an awesome job but the hours and lack of control over where and when I work just didn’t fit anymore. It’s tough to balance a personal life when you have to leave home for 4-6 months and work 16+ hour days.

A couple of years ago I picked up a camera again and started shooting for fun. Mostly landscape and fine art type stuff. Then last summer I shot a couple of weddings for friends and realized that, not only do I have a talent for it, but I absolutely loved doing it. When I loaded the first group of pictures on my computer I got goose bumps.
